异地备份系统在公共图书馆业务中的应用——以深圳图书馆为例

摘要 摘要:随着深圳“图书馆之城统一技术平台”的快速整合,越来越多的应用数据合并到深图的DILAS数据库中。这些数据的安全性和业务的连续性尤为重要。业务量的增加,也导致读者服务的故障率居高不下。如何对数据进行高可靠I}生的备份和如何降低故障率,是迫切需要解决的问题。目前数据备份的最高层次是异地备份,它利用快照和恢复等技术,实现数据与应用的高可用性。文章描述了深图异地备份系统的设计与建设,通过该系统的搭建,“图书馆之城统一技术平台”的数据安全级别将得到全面的提升,应用故障率大幅度降低,实现了数据与应用安全统一的局面和价值。 With Shenzhen " library city unified technical platform" rapid integration, more and more application data merge to Shenzhen Library's DILAS database, The dam's security and business continuity are especially important. Due to the increase in volume of business, the failure rate of reader service is very high. How to reduce the failure rate and how to realize the high reliable data backup, are the questionsin urgent need of solving.. This paper mainly describes the design and construction of Shenzhen Library's different ground disaster recovery system. Through the construction of the system, "The library city unified technical platform" data security rating will be fully promoted, and the failure rate of reader service will be greatly reduced. The situation unity of data storage and business application will be realized.
